.industries-hero{position:relative;height:420px;overflow:hidden}.industries-hero ai-img,.industries-hero img{width:100%;height:100%;-o-object-fit:cover;object-fit:cover}.industries-hero-overlay{position:absolute;top:0;right:0;bottom:0;left:0;background:linear-gradient(180deg,rgba(15,51,73,.7) 0,rgba(15,51,73,.9) 100%);display:flex;align-items:center;padding-top:80px}.industries-hero h1{color:#fff;font-size:2.25rem}.industries-hero p{color:rgba(255,255,255,.85);font-size:1.1rem}.ind-card{border:1px solid var(--brand-border);border-radius:var(--brand-radius);overflow:hidden;background:var(--brand-bg);transition:box-shadow .3s;height:100%}.ind-card:hover{box-shadow:0 6px 20px rgba(0,0,0,.1)}.ind-card ai-img,.ind-card img{width:100%;height:240px;-o-object-fit:cover;object-fit:cover}.ind-card-body{padding:var(--space-md)}.ind-card h3{font-size:1.15rem;color:var(--brand-primary-dark)}.ind-card p{font-size:.9rem;color:var(--brand-text);margin-bottom:0}.stats-bar{background-color:var(--brand-primary-dark);padding:var(--space-xl) 0}.stat-value{font-size:2.25rem;font-weight:700}.stat-desc{font-size:.85rem;color:rgba(255,255,255,.7);text-transform:uppercase;letter-spacing:.5px}.limit-card{background:var(--brand-bg);border:1px solid var(--brand-border);border-radius:var(--brand-radius);padding:var(--space-md);height:100%}.limit-card h4{font-size:1.05rem;color:var(--brand-primary-dark);margin-bottom:var(--space-xs)}@media (max-width:767.98px){.industries-hero{height:320px}.ind-card ai-img,.ind-card img{height:180px}}